{"id":35232,"date":"2015-03-20T10:28:26","date_gmt":"2015-03-20T10:28:26","guid":{"rendered":"https:\/\/wordpress.org\/plugins-wp\/two-factor-authentication\/"},"modified":"2024-11-25T17:47:38","modified_gmt":"2024-11-25T17:47:38","slug":"two-factor-authentication","status":"publish","type":"plugin","link":"https:\/\/wordpress.org\/plugins\/two-factor-authentication\/","author":314851,"comment_status":"closed","ping_status":"closed","template":"","meta":{"rating":4.4,"active_installs":20000,"downloads":818775,"tested":"6.7.2","requires":"3.4","requires_php":"5.6","stable_tag":"1.14.27","donate_link":"https:\/\/david.dw-perspective.org.uk\/donate","version":"1.14.27","header_name":"Two Factor Authentication","header_plugin_uri":"https:\/\/www.simbahosting.co.uk\/s3\/product\/two-factor-authentication\/","header_author":"David Anderson, original plugin by Oskar Hane and enhanced by Dee Nutbourne","header_author_uri":"https:\/\/www.simbahosting.co.uk","header_description":"","assets_banners_color":"eba47d","support_threads":2,"support_threads_resolved":2},"class_list":["post-35232","plugin","type-plugin","status-publish","hentry","plugin_tags-2fa","plugin_tags-google-authenticator","plugin_tags-tfa","plugin_tags-two-factor","plugin_tags-two-factor-auth","plugin_category-authentication","plugin_category-ecommerce","plugin_category-security-and-spam-protection","plugin_contributors-davidanderson","plugin_contributors-dnutbourne","plugin_committers-davidanderson","plugin_support_reps-dnutbourne"],"banners":{"banner":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/banner-772x250.png?rev=1614479","banner_2x":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/banner-1544x500.png?rev=1614479","banner_rtl":false,"banner_2x_rtl":false},"icons":{"svg":false,"icon":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/icon-128x128.png?rev=1116775","icon_2x":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/icon-256x256.png?rev=1116775","generated":false},"rating":4.4,"ratings":{"1":9,"2":1,"3":3,"4":2,"5":60},"screenshots":[{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-1.png?rev=1116775","caption":"
Site-wide settings<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-2.png?rev=1116775","caption":"
User settings (dashboard)<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-3.png?rev=1116775","caption":"
User settings (front-end, via shortcode)<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-4.png?rev=1116775","caption":"
Regular WP login form requesting OTP code (after successful username\/password entry)<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-5.png?rev=1127381","caption":"
WooCommerce login form requesting OTP code (after successful username\/password entry)<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-6.png?rev=1116775","caption":"
What the user sees if opening a wrong OTP code on the regular WP login form<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-7.png?rev=1127381","caption":"
What the user sees if opening a wrong OTP code on the WooCommerce login form<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-8.png?rev=1116775","caption":"
Where to find the site-wide settings in the dashboard menu<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-9.png?rev=1116775","caption":"
Where to find the user's personal settings in the dashboard menu<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-10.png?rev=1129577","caption":"
Emergency codes (Premium version)<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-11.png?rev=1129577","caption":"
Adjusting other users' settings as an admin (Premium version)<\/p>"},{"src":"https:\/\/ps.w.org\/two-factor-authentication\/assets\/screenshot-12.png?rev=1129577","caption":"
Building your own design for the page with custom short-codes (Premium version)<\/p>"}],"jetpack_sharing_enabled":true,"_links":{"self":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in\/35232","targetHints":{"allow":["GET"]}}],"collection":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/plugin"}],"about":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/types\/plugin"}],"replies":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/comments?post=35232"}],"author":[{"embeddable":true,"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wporg\/v1\/users\/davidanderson"}],"wp:attachment":[{"href":"https:\/\/wordpress.org\/plugins\/wp-json\/wp\/v2\/media?parent=35232"}],"curies":[{"name":"wp","href":"https:\/\/api.w.org\/{rel}","templated":true}]}}